The Importance of Proper Grip

“The Key to a Consistent and Accurate Shot”

Your grip is the only point of contact between you and the club, making it one of the most critical elements of a straight shot. The most common grip is the Vardon grip, which is easy to master and provides a solid foundation for a consistent shot.

To use the Vardon grip, place your left hand on the club with your fingers pointing down the shaft. Your right hand should then wrap around the handle, forming a “V” shape between your thumb and index finger, pointing towards your right shoulder. Ensure that your hands are evenly balanced on the club and your fingers are pointing down the shaft for the best results.

Posture and Alignment

“The Foundation for a Solid Shot”

In addition to a proper grip, posture and alignment play a crucial role in hitting a straight shot. Stand with your feet shoulder-width apart, knees slightly bent, and weight evenly distributed between both feet. Your body should face the target, and the club should be lined up with the ball.

To check your alignment, place a club on the ground behind the ball, and make sure it is pointing directly at the target. Consistent posture and alignment help improve your accuracy and consistency over time.

The Swing: The Key to Hitting a Golf Ball Straight

“Finding the Right Technique for You”

The swing is the most critical aspect of hitting a straight shot. There are many different swing techniques, and the key is to find the one that works best for you. Try the pendulum-like motion, where you keep your arms relaxed and let the clubhead do the work, or the full swing, where you rotate your body and use your arms and legs to generate power.
